The government announced on Sunday it would match the funding commitment the federal government made to the project in April – if it is re-elected in November.
Member for Western Victoria Jaala Pulford said the announcement would benefit people in Ararat and across the state’s west.
She said the Sunshine route would offer a faster journey to the airport than other proposed routes, because passengers would be able to connect to the airport at a new interchange at Sunshine.
“The planning work will continue but this could truly change the way people live and work in our part of the state,” she said.
The government estimates the rail link will cost between $8 billion and $13 billion.
Rail Projects Victoria is due to complete a full business case next year.
The state government plans to start rail link construction by the end of 2022 if it is re-elected.
